Gold plunges Rs5,400 per tola in Pakistan as int'l market reacts to Trump’s victory
The price of the yellow metal settles at Rs276,800 per tola

Published a year ago on Nov 7th 2024, 9:30 pm
By Web Desk
Karachi: Gold prices significantly dropped in the local bullion markets in the country on Thursday after the international market reacted to the victory of Donald Trump's winning of the US presidential election.
The price of the yellow metal dropped by a massive Rs5,400 to settle at Rs276,800.
Similarly, 10-gram gold was sold at Rs237,311 after it recorded a significant decrease of Rs4,630, according to rates shared by the All-Pakistan Gems and Jewelers Sarafa Association (APGJSA).
